Optimizing Transaction Speed: Choosing the Right Blockchain for Spinathlon Withdrawals
Start with Solana if you want the fastest payout from spinathlon online casino. Solana processes 65,000 TPS and confirms transactions in less than one second. Withdrawal fees sit around $0.00045, practically negligible compared to traditional bank transfers.
When you choose a network, consider the cost per block. Polygon offers fees around $0.02 per withdrawal, and with its 2 seconds confirmation window, it suits players who value speed without sacrificing the Ethereum ecosystem’s familiarity.
Avalanche delivers the next best balance: 4 seconds for finality and fees near $0.005. Its AVAX support makes it easy for Spinathlon UK users to integrate wallets that accept native crypto.
If you prefer a bridge strategy, Layer‑2 solutions such as Optimism or Arbitrum can pull in Ethereum tokens and route them to Solana or Polygon hubs. This approach keeps gas costs below $0.10 while maintaining near‑instant settlement on the destination chain.
In practice, set up a lightweight wallet–MetaMask, Phantom, or Trust Wallet–linked to the chosen network. Store enough native tokens (SOL, MATIC, or AVAX) to cover both fees and a buffer for potential network congestion.
Monitor the network load before initiating withdrawals. Most exchanges and wallet apps display real‑time gas or fee estimators; use them to select the lowest-cost slot without delaying the payout.
